A ArnO Active member Joined Feb 15, 2019 Posts 29 Mar 1, 2019 #52 Hi Peter. I found a way to solve the 80072EE2 error. The "windows installer" service was on manuel. I changed it to automatic and then, windows update works. Stay a 1053 error with windows defender services. Which is not a problem for me beacause I desactived it. Then all looks ok. Thanks for help
